Iridium Communications Inc. is the only mobile satellite service (MSS) company offering pole-to-pole coverage over the entire globe. The Iridium constellation of low-Earth orbiting (LEO), cross-linked satellites provides critical voice and data services for areas not served by terrestrial communication networks. Iridium`s subscriber growth has been driven by increasing demand for reliable, secure, global communications. Founded in 2012 by a team of Stanford University Professors and Ph.D graduates with a mission to commercialize research on Wireless Full Duplex Kumu Networks is revolutionizing the way wireless systems are built using its innovative full-duplex wireless design. Wireless full-duplex allows a radio to transmit and receive signals at the same time using a single frequency channel. Kumu`s patent pending full-duplex technology changes the basic assumptions on which current wireless radios are built, allowing for improved performance and reduced complexity in a variety of wireless devices and affecting all wireless markets.
